Introduction to Lyra/Aerial Hoop
11 am – 1 pm, $45, limited to 4 – 6 students

Lyra is a beautiful art form that is increasingly popular in music videos, circuses, and dance shows. There is something truly special about working in this “circle in the sky,” and participants will have a chance to explore and enjoy the many movement and style options provided by this versatile apparatus. Conditioning as well as basic skills, variations and transitions specific to the lyra will be covered.

Introduction to Contortion: Developing Extreme Flexibility
1:30-3:30 pm, $45, limited to 4 – 8 students

Solo and partner stretching, conditioning, poses and combinations that can provide improved static and active flexibility, stability, lengthening, well-being, focus, and fun for contortion/acro/aerials and life. Self-care and safety for extreme flexibility (warm up, cool down, nutrition, skill progression, etc. ) will be addressed.
